127.0.0.1 is the universal IP address of your own machine, also known as "localhost". Whether you have a connection to a network or not, your default network card will answer to that address. I'm not sure about a Mac, but on most other platforms the command "ping localhost" or "ping 127.0.0.1" will test whether your network card is working.
